Nazan Akın Güneş (born Nazan Akın; on 1 September 1983, in Diyarbakır, Turkey) is: a Turkish visually impaired judoka (disability class B3) competing in the +70 kg division. She won the silver medal at the 2012 Paralympics.
Career history※
Nazan Akın took the "bronze medal at the 2008 German Open." And the silver medal at the IBSA World Championship. And Games in Antalya, Turkey the following year. She won the bronze medal in the 63 kg division at the 2011 IBSA European Championship held in London, United Kingdom.
She won the silver medal at the 2023 European Para Championships in Rotterdam, Netherlands.
